Former constitutional judge Tudorel Toader on the CCR decision: ''It begs the question why the Court previously rejected such exceptions and now says that the legal provisions are unconstitutional''

Former constitutional judge Tudorel Toader says, in relation to the CCR decision on the declarations of wealth, that the question arises why the Court rejected such exceptions before and now says that the legal provisions are unconstitutional, adding that it is "deeply questionable" that six years have passed since the exception was raised, "a long time to go".
